Sweet Obsession is book 8 in the Dark Olympus series. You must read the other books prior to this title in order to understand the situations and relationships you're dealing with. It's almost impossible to write a review for these books without giving spoilers from the previous ones in the series.
Sweet Obsession picks up right where Dark Restraint leaves off. The rest of his family has escaped or is dead, but Icarus is now a captive of the Thirteen and under Poseidon's watch. The Thirteen want to know what Circe's plan is and they think Icarus may be able to provide some insight.

Sweet Obsession is book number eight in the Dark Olympus series and is the story of Poseidon and Icarus.
When Icarus attempts to kidnap Poseidon, his father is killed and Poseidon takes Icarus as a prisoner. However, Poseidon is a gentle giant and wants no harm to come to Icarus, even as Olympus is under attack by Circe and Icarus could have information to stop Circe's attack. While Icarus has spent his life trading his body for secreats and manipulating people to get what he desires, he discovers that Poseidon is truly an honorable man, unlike the rest of the Thirteen.
As Circe and her followers attempt to destroy Olympus, Poseidon must determine if his lotalties lie with the rest of the Thriteen, his people or the first person to ever make him feel more. Having been Poseidon for half his life, he is tired and ready to make his own choices but will he be able to walk away when Icarus needs to return home.
This is a retelling of Greek mythology with a modern twist, close proximity and a male/male love interest. The story represents the mythology well with the relationships between the Gods and demi-Gods. There is some spice but not too graphic or intense. Katee Robert’s latest installment in the series delivers a captivating semi-dark M/M romance, blending tension, passion, and emotional depth with her signature skill. The dynamic between Icarus (a seductive, melancholic figure) and Poseidon (a dominant yet protective force) is the book’s standout strength—their chemistry feels authentic and surprisingly grounded, making their evolving relationship a joy to follow. The balance of plot, romance, and spice is well-executed, offering enough narrative momentum to satisfy while keeping the focus on the central pairing.
As a first-time reader of M/M romance, I found this to be an excellent introduction to the genre, thanks to Robert’s deft handling of character dynamics and sensitive content. That said, the overarching plot may feel challenging to track for readers unfamiliar with the previous seven books, as the story leans heavily on existing lore. Despite this, the emotional core of Icarus and Poseidon’s relationship stands strong enough to engage newcomers.
Robert’s storytelling remains as compelling as ever, and this book solidifies my trust in her ability to craft immersive, steamy romances across pairings. It’s a fantastic recommendation for readers curious about M/M romance, particularly those who enjoy enemies-to-lovers tropes with a dark edge.
